A meta-community for creative surplus. A place to belong without fitting in.

Creative surplus is the creativity no one is asking for - yet. Without care and attention, it dissipates as background energy or professional resentment. Thirdness is a rehearsal room for thinking - a space where you can show up with the particular complexity of the moment, practice articulating ideas that don't yet have language, and develop new ways of seeing your work.

This is a place for intellectual discourse, emotional space, and new perspectives. We engage with ambiguity, look at everything sideways, and actively avoid our commonly used scripts and roles. Members include writers, consultants, educators, community leaders, and anyone with creative surplus.

What We Do:
  • Weekly standing call with prompts, check-ins, and discussion
  • Share-outs with external or internal guests
  • Weekly 1:1 coffee pairings
  • Ad hoc activities: art hour, philosophy roundtable, writing sessions

The goal is to write and rewrite, to practice and rehearse, to move from knowledge to wisdom, to get to know your context. This should feel like a rehearsal room for people who speak publicly about their opinions and interests.
